A member asked:

I have been positive for over a week now and my oxygen levels are between 96-92 i need advice on what to do ?

See a Dr.: Oxygen levels under 93% are one of the most common indicators for you to see a Dr. It can indicate that the infection has gone to your lungs and is causing you to have breathing difficulties.
